12th Yamaha VR46 Master Camp to Kick Off

May 18, 2023 – Yamaha Motor Co., Ltd. and the VR46 Riders Academy once again come together in Tavullia to collaborate on their shared young talent training program. The 12th Yamaha VR46 Master Camp, held from 19 - 25 May 2023, is one day longer than the usual format and will be attended by two European, one Latin American, and three Asian 2023 Yamaha R3 bLU cRU European Championship participants.

The Yamaha VR46 Master Camp training program is back for its twelfth edition from 19 - 25 May 2023, again staged at Valentino Rossi’s VR46 Motor Ranch and several other VR46 Rider Academy training locations.

As the twelfth edition is the only Master Camp training week scheduled for 2023, Yamaha and VR46 have opted to make this training camp especially intense: adding an extra day and allowing an extra participant to join the once-in-a-lifetime event.

All six selected talented riders are currently competing in Yamaha Motor Europe’s 2023 Yamaha R3 bLU cRU European Championship and are already getting used to operating in a World Championship paddock. The lucky riders are: Eduardo Burr (aged 16) from Brazil, Dawid Nowak (aged 14) from Poland, Marc Vich (aged 16) from Spain, Krittapat Keankum (aged 18) and Thurakij Buapa (aged 19) from Thailand, and Shoma Yamane (aged 15) from Japan.

The Yamaha VR46 Master Camp training program is intended to nurture talent. Racing and fitness professionals designed the Master Camp specifically with the aim to give young Yamaha stars a boost by enhancing their riding technique and overall professionalism.

To improve the twelfth edition Master Camp recruits’ skills, they will have a chance to ride at the VR46 Motor Ranch’s Flat Track on YZ250Fs and on its MX track for soft cross training on YZ125s. Furthermore, the youngsters will be riding at the Circuito di Pomposa on YZF-R3s, at Jeepers Park - Cattolica on MiniGP YZ85 bikes, and will also be turning their hands to go-karts at Jeepers Park.

The students will be joined by their VR46 Academy seniors at every session for some personal coaching. This year the ‘coaching panel’ will be joined by Correos Prepago Yamaha VR46 Master Camp rider Manuel Gonzalez, who will bring the competence and expertise he gathered in the 2022-2023 Moto2 seasons to the selected bLU cRU riders.

Besides riding, the protégées will also work out at the Fisio Gym and receive MotoGP eSport lessons from Monster Energy Yamaha MotoGP’s Lorenzo Daretti, aka Trastevere73.

12th Yamaha VR46 Master Camp Participants

Eduardo Burr
Nationality: Brazilian
Age: 16 (Born in 2006)

Career Highlights

2022: 3rd in Latin American R3 Cup

Dawid Nowak
Nationality: Polish
Age: 14 (Born in 2008)

Career Highlights

2020: Polish 125cc Champion

2022: Polish SSP300 Champion

Marc Vich
Nationality: Spanish
Age: 16 (Born in 2006)

Career Highlights

2019: Spanish PromoRACC1 Champion

Krittapat Keankum
Nationality: Thai
Age: 18 (Born in 2005)

Career Highlights

2020: FMSCT ALL Thailand Road Racing Class Sport Production 150cc U18 Champion

2021: FMSCT ALL Thailand Superbike Class Supersport 600cc JUNIOR Champion

2022: FMSCT ALL Thailand Superbike Class Supersport 600cc (SS1) Champion
2022 :18th in Yamaha R3 EUROPEAN CUP

Thurakij Buapa
Nationality: Thai
Age: 19 (Born in 2004)

Career Highlights

2020: Thailand Talent Cup

2021: Thailand Talent Cup

2021: 17th in Asia Talent Cup

2022: FMSCT ALL Thailand Superbike Class Sport Production 400 JUNIOR Champion

2022: OR BRIC Superbike Class Supersport 600cc (SS1) Champion

2022: 2nd in FMSCT ALL Thailand Road Racing Class Sport Production 150cc U18

Shoma Yamane
Nationality: Japanese
Age: 15 (Born in 2007)

Career Highlights

2022: MFJ Cup, JP250 National Class Champion (MFJ=Motorcycle Federation of Japan)
